Transaction 8488f7087f644e5f4ccddacf28db43bbf43956fb12670a2a4b719d72a69ee12b

1 Input
1 Outputs
  • 8488f7087f644e5f4ccddacf28db43bbf43956fb12670a2a4b719d72a69ee12b:0
  • value  1059810
    address  1DUqTv7PwjFa2c1MtkzqkXLU6pEiKTGzrh